F185AF2Fit and proper person: Level 2 disclosure

(1)

A local authority may, in deciding for the purposes of section 84(3) or (4) whether a relevant person is, or is no longer, a fit and proper person, require the relevant person to provide the local authority with a F3Level 2 disclosure (within the meaning of section 8(1) of the Disclosure (Scotland) Act 2020).

(2)

A local authority may require a F4Level 2 disclosure to be provided under subsection (1) only if it has reasonable grounds to suspect that the information provided with an application for entry in the register maintained under section 82(1) in relation to material falling within subsection (2), (3) or (4) of section 85 is, or has become, inaccurate.

(3)

Where a local authority has required a F5Level 2 disclosure to be provided under subsection (1)—

(a)

in the case of an application for entry in the register maintained under section 82(1), a relevant person may not be entered in the register until the F6Level 2 disclosure has been received by the local authority;

(b)

in the case of a relevant person entered in the register, the relevant person must provide the F7Level 2 disclosure within such reasonable period as the local authority directs.
